Electrolux Pure i9 robot vacuum integration for Home Assistant.

Overview

Home Assistant Pure i9

CircleCI hacs_badge

This repository integrates your Electrolux Pure i9 robot vacuum with the smart home platform Home Assistant. The integration communicates with your Pure i9 using the cloud.

Installation

Install using Home Assistant Community Store (HACS). Follow these steps:

  1. Add https://github.com/Ekman/home-assistant-pure-i9 as a custom repository in HACS
  2. Install Pure i9 using HACS
  3. Reboot Home Assistant

Configuration

Add this to your Home Assistant configuration:

vacuum:
  - platform: purei9
    email: [email protected]
    password: example

  • 1.3.0(Dec 16, 2022)

    • Add the ability to configure the integration using the UI instead.
      • This is now the recommended way of configuring the integration.
      • Configuration using configuration.yml is now deprecated.

    To upgrade the way of configuration:

    1. Delete the integration from configuration.yml.
    2. Restart Home Assistant.
    3. Follow the steps as described in the configuration section in the readme.

    NOTE! Entity IDs are still generated similarly so automation will not break.


    Why are you changing the way to configure the integration? The integration only supports creating one entity per vacuum. In order to support eg. showing floor maps, then the integration needs to create multiple entities per vacuum and the correct way to do that is to create one device per vacuum. In turn, one device can contain multiple entities. This new way of configuration supports devices.
    What if I don't upgrade to the new way of configuration? Configuring using configuration.yml will still work for the foreseeable future so you don't need to worry about anything breaking. If version 2.0 of the integration is released, then the deprecated code will be cleaned up. This will not happen for a long time, possibly never.
